Northwest Nazarene University is a private university in Nampa, ID. Admissions are accessible, with about 65% of applicants accepted. Students pay an average net price of about $29,580 per year after financial aid. About 65% of students graduate, and alumni earn a median of about $51,719 ten years after enrolling.
